@reecesaunders5432 4 жыл бұрын
But Marty does have a flaw in the first film. A lack of confidence in his musical abilities as shown in the film when he was rejected by Huey Lewis and was afraid to turn his tape into the record company. Plus Marty is almost never on time because his mind isn’t in the right place. Marty is able to overcome this flaw throughout the film by installing the confidence in George to ask Lorraine to the dance. After seeing George overcome his doubts Marty is able to perform Johnny B. Good in front of everyone on stage without the fear of being rejected

@christyjia8449 4 жыл бұрын
I wouldn't say Marty is a perfect character in the film. His band isn't finding success in 1985 and can't even get a gig at his school, so he lacks confidence about his prospects for a musical future. But Marty later manages to fulfill his dream by playing the Enchantment Under the Sea dance and turning on the whole school to the sound of rock 'n roll. When Principal Strickland tells him "No McFly has ever amounted to anything in the history of Hill Valley," Marty took it personally. By helping his father become a successful writer, and by helping his family to truly love each other, Marty succeeds in beating what history had fated his family. The McFlys went from being losers to winners in life. 09:36 You said "the trope of falling in love with someone you nurse." Huh-huh.

@wingedmirage4226
@wingedmirage4226 4 жыл бұрын
Yknow, the way this story is set up with simple characters and a relatively simple plot despite the details, it almost works like a parable in movie form. Also, this story fully understands and embraces the consequences of its plot. Going back in time could cause you to accidentally prevent your birth in the future - a pretty scary concept, but this movie doesn’t back down at all from it. Your actions could also greatly change the future, including the people you know and are related to - it doesn’t shy away from that either. In later movies it doesn’t even shy away from the BAD futures this can cause. It’s pretty blunt about everything while still being fun, and that’s pretty refreshing.
